// MAX_QUEUE_DEPTH governs when the Larkspur autoscaler adds workers.
// Raising it delays scale-out and saved cost in the Pellwick cluster,
// but anything above 400 caused consumer lag alarms during the spring
// load test. Do not change this for a patch release without a fresh
// soak run. The soak that validated the current value is identified
// by the token below.

session token of kahog-bahif = htk9_f63daec35

Reception colleagues, please note: the Veltrix-9 door sensors on the main entrance and the courier door have been recalled by the manufacturer due to intermittent false-lock events. Engineers from Quorand Systems will replace all units between Tuesday and Thursday. During the swap, the courier door will operate in manual mode — please log every entry in the day book and verify visitor badges visually. The main entrance will require the interim keypad override, which you should enter exactly as printed below.

badge for fafof-yajef: bdg-JTFOG-95442

Onboarding note — Config hot-reload (for weekly eng sync)

Brindlewick services reload configuration without restarts via the Kestrelwatch sidecar, which watches the config bucket and signals processes on change. Validation runs before swap; bad configs are rejected and alerted. Reload history is in the ops dashboard. The signing store for config bundles opens with the recovery passphrase below.

vault phrase of yaduf-yajop = lamath-kelix-aldion-zorius-ulaox-eliax-gorox-norok-fenael-fenath-julael-pelius-belius-druion

## Tuning

The receipt mailer (Almsgate) batches donation receipts and sends through the Thornquay relay. On-call: if the queue backs up, resist the urge to crank batch size — the relay rate-limits per connection, and bigger batches just mean bigger retries. Scale worker count first, then shorten the flush interval. Dedupe window must stay longer than the retry horizon or donors get duplicate receipts, which generates tickets. All knobs live in one place and are read at worker start. Current production values follow.

tuning table, kajop-yafof:
QUOTAS = {
    "wenath": 10,
    "ulaael": 5,
}